entity-framework

    0熱度

    1回答

    是否有一種簡單的方法來驗證實體是否更新,而不是在測試代碼第一個實體框架實體上的某些屬性是否已更改時保持標記的跟蹤? bool hasChanges = false; if (existingEvent.Gender != tournament.Gender) { hasChanges = true; existingEvent.Gender = tournament.Ge

    1熱度

    1回答

    我想創建一個簡單的好友列表,每行有兩個ID的(用戶ID和朋友id),都引用「ID」,在相應的用戶配置文件字段 | relationId |用戶id | friendId | 讓用戶成爲朋友,如果雙方都向友人發送友誼請求。例如: | 1 | 2 | 4 | | 1 | 4 | 2 | // ID爲2和4的用戶是朋友 到目前爲止,設置外鍵對我來說很簡單。當我必須將兩個外鍵設置到同一個表時,事情會變得更

    0熱度

    2回答

    我試圖用預先加載與EF但它拋出 代碼中的錯誤「不能將lambda表達式」: var medicos = db.Medicos.Include(m => m.Cidade) .Include(m => m.Especialidade).ToList(); 我看到類似的東西問題和試圖 var medicos = db.Medicos.Include(x => x.Cidades.Se

    0熱度

    1回答

    我正嘗試使用下面給出的代碼從數據庫中選擇不同的行。當我運行這個查詢時,它不會返回我所期望的結果。我需要不同的城市名稱到下拉控制。 using (var context = new CountryEntities()) { var city = (from u in context.Cities where u.StateId == StateID

    4熱度

    1回答

    昨天我在Management Studio中創建了數據庫,現在我想使用EF Code First在程序中創建它。 這裏是鏈接到我的數據庫:http://s11.postimg.org/6sv6cucgj/1462037_646961388683482_1557326399_n.jpg 而我所做的: public class GameModel { [Key] public i

    1熱度

    2回答

    我不得不在我的查詢中更改一個參數的數據類型,現在我得到了概述的錯誤消息在這個消息的標題。我一直在試圖弄清楚問題是什麼,而我唯一能想到的是由於查詢的一個參數是一個數字而另一個是字符串,這就導致了這個問題。不幸的是,我很新的實體框架,不知道如何調整我的查詢來解決這個問題 下面是我使用的查詢: var Item = (DataContextFactory.GetDataContext().Items.I

    1熱度

    1回答

    我在SQL Server Management Studio數據庫看起來是這樣的: 在EF它看起來像這樣: 所以基本上,當我添加一個Bokningar行我需要RumsBokningar表包含的Bokning_ID和Rum_ID房間。這裏是我的代碼: var model = new HotellEntities(); model.Bokningar.Add(new Bokningar

    100熱度

    8回答

    控制器: using System; using System.Collections.Generic; using System.Linq; using System.Web; using System.Web.Mvc; using MvcApplication1.Models; using System.ComponentModel.DataAnnotations.Schema;

    0熱度

    1回答

    我是MVC Noob,但我真的想獲得一些使用MVC的經驗,所以我嘗試使用MVC重新創建一個Asp Classic項目。下面的代碼不會顯示膳食/索引頁面上與菜單相關的膳食列表。 但是,我已經閱讀了幾種不同的模式,ninject和自動映射器,但是從我可以告訴它什麼都沒有,這是處理簡單關聯時所必需的。 我只想將菜單添加到菜單並彙總每個菜單的膳食價格。 型號: public class Meal { [

    1熱度

    2回答

    如果我所有的實體框架模型都實現了某些接口,是否可以將邏輯添加到我的Save方法中,以便如果要保存的模型實現了特定的接口,執行一些自定義邏輯? 例子,說我有這樣的接口: public interface IDateUpdated { //DateUpdated } 所以,當我現在的儲蓄現在/更新實體,如果模型實現IDateUpdated,那麼它應該做的: someEntity.Da